[ios Tip] 앱 이름 로컬라이징 하기

저의 플랫폼사업팀에서는 간단한 앱을 아이오닉으로 제작해 보았습니다.

애자일에서 일정을 추정하는 방법 중에 하나인 플래닝포커 방법을, 앱으로 만들어 보았는데요.
이번에는 네이티브앱 아닌, 웹형태로 제작하였습니다.

ios, android 네이티브 개발자들은, ionic으로 만든 소스를 git에서 다운받아, 빌드를 하고, 로컬라이징 작업만 간단히 하여 앱을 등록해보았습니다.

아래의 명령어로, ios  프로젝트가 생성이 되며, 작업폴더 하위에 platforms > ios 폴더가 자동으로 생성이 되고, iPlanningPoker.xcworkspace 선택하여 프로젝트를 실행할 수 있습니다
 
ionic cordova build ios --prod




==============================================================================

앱에서는 로컬라이징을 위한 작업이 별도로 필요한데요

먼저 InfoPlist.strings파일을 만들어줍니다.


=============================================================================

InfoPlist.strings 파일을 만들고 나서, 로컬라이징 내용을 적어주면 됩니다.
아이플래닝 포커는 앱이름만 영문으로 제공할 예정이기 때문에 아래와 같이 코딩을 해주었습니다,

"CFBundleDisplayName" = "아이플래닝포커";
"CFBundleDisplayName" = "iPlanningPoker";




=============================================================================

시뮬레이터로 앱을 실행해보면, 앱 이름이 영문으로 노출되는것을 확인 할수있습니다.



=============================================================================

지금 아래의 주소에서 다운받아 한번 사용해보시길 바랍니다.
한국 스토어에서 다운받는 경우 앱이름이 "아이플래닝포커"로 노출됩니다.


* 아이플래닝포커
https://itunes.apple.com/us/app/%EC%95%84%EC%9D%B4%ED%94%8C%EB%9E%98%EB%8B%9D%ED%8F%AC%EC%BB%A4/id1329661715?l=ko&ls=1&mt=8

댓글

주간 인기글

남산 케이블카 이야기

Kotlin, Java 그 다음?

[정보] 인스타그램은 당신의 소리를 '듣고' 있을 수도 있습니다

[Angular] 모델, 값이 바뀌었는데 화면 template 이 업데이트 되지 않을 때 조치 팁

[앱 디자인] 디자인 가이드 만들기 - 아이폰